problem

solution

codes

#include<iostream>
#include<string>
#include<map>
using namespace std;
map<char,char>ma, mm;
string ans;
int main(){bool flag = true;string a, b;//先加密信息,再原始信息,后面对应的时候是扫描原始信息的cin>>a>>b;for(int i = 0; i < b.size(); i++){if(ma.count(b[i])){if(ma[b[i]]==a[i])continue;else { flag = false; break;}}ma[b[i]] = a[i];//原始信息对应的加密信息mm[a[i]] = b[i];//加密信息对应的原始信息}string s;  cin>>s;for(int i = 0; i < s.size(); i++){if(ma.count(s[i]))ans += mm[s[i]];else { flag = false; break;}}for(int i = 0; i < 26; i++){if(!ma.count('A'+i)){flag = false; break;}}if(!flag)cout<<"Failed\n";else cout<<ans<<"\n";return 0;
}

【NOIP2009】【Vijos1752】潜伏者相关推荐

  1. 「NOIP2009」潜伏者

    #include<stdio.h> #include<string.h> #include<math.h> int main() { char a[1100],b[ ...

  2. 信息学奥赛一本通 1855:【09NOIP提高组】潜伏者 | OpenJudge NOI 1.7 11:潜伏者 | 洛谷 P1071 [NOIP2009 提高组] 潜伏者

    [题目链接] ybt 1855:[09NOIP提高组]潜伏者 OpenJudge NOI 1.7 11:潜伏者 洛谷 P1071 [NOIP2009 提高组] 潜伏者 [题目考点] 1. 字符串 2. ...

  3. NOIP2009潜伏者【B003】

    [B003]潜伏者[难度B]------------------------------------------------------------------ [题目要求] R国和S国正陷入战火之中 ...

  4. NOIP2009 潜伏者

    题目描述       R 国和S 国正陷入战火之中,双方都互派间谍,潜入对方内部,伺机行动. 历尽艰险后,潜伏于 S 国的R 国间谍小C 终于摸清了S 国军用密码的编码规则: 1. S 国军方内部欲发 ...

  5. P1071 [NOIP2009 提高组] 潜伏者

    题目描述 RR国和SS国正陷入战火之中,双方都互派间谍,潜入对方内部,伺机行动.历尽艰险后,潜伏于SS国的RR 国间谍小CC终于摸清了 SS 国军用密码的编码规则: 1. SS国军方内部欲发送的原信息 ...

  6. 潜伏者(NOIP2009)

    威廉同志的暴走 (就是我们敬爱的威廉·克梅修同志经常使用的暴走能力,虽然没有白井和女仆的快,将就一下吧!) 这除了是一道水题,就是一道水题. 直接模拟就好了. 不过注意,对于法则2,是密文和明文一一对 ...

  7. 1.7编程基础字符串11潜伏者

    11.潜伏者 描述 R国和S国正陷入战火之中,双方都互派间谍,潜入对方内部,伺机行动.历经艰险后,潜伏于S国的R国间谍小C终于摸清了S国军用密码的编码规则: 1. S国军方内部欲发送的原信息经过加密后 ...

  8. noi字符串11:潜伏者题解

    11:潜伏者 查看 提交 统计 提问 总时间限制:  1000ms  内存限制:  65536kB 描述 R国和S国正陷入战火之中,双方都互派间谍,潜入对方内部,伺机行动. 历经艰险后,潜伏于S国的R ...

  9. 洛谷P1071 潜伏者 字符串

    洛谷P1071 潜伏者 字符串 题意 给出一段密文,在给出一段明文,再给出一段密文,要求破译这段密文, 如果错误的话就输出 Failed 错误有一下几种 密文中A--Z 没有全部出现 明文中A--Z ...

最新文章

  1. 皱眉细节完美复刻,阿尔伯塔大学团队标星2.5K的项目生成超逼真的肖像画
  2. Java 理论与实践: 用弱引用堵住内存泄漏---转载
  3. 20145233《网络对抗》Exp8 Web基础
  4. Google WideDeep Model
  5. TensorFlow——使用TensorFlowSharp创建C#应用程序
  6. Path.GetExtension 方法
  7. 请求并操作指定url处的xml文件
  8. Indigo Untyped Channel
  9. 【名牌电脑制作隐藏分区与释放隐藏分区的方法】
  10. 测试后台管理系统思路和方法
  11. 20考研率辉计算机复试(分治法)
  12. 微信开发errcode:40125
  13. tomcat到底是干什么用的?白话理解
  14. tmp ubuntu 自动删除吗_如何清理/tmp?
  15. obs,直播文字画面模糊处理
  16. 教你自制一款简单的助听器
  17. 新型变色纹身自带传感器,联动手机APP可同时监测血糖、pH值、白蛋白含量
  18. 付费的「小密圈」值不值得我们加入呢?
  19. 陈潭:大数据战略实施的实践逻辑与行动框架
  20. Apple的技术白皮书

热门文章

  1. 重温微积分 —— 偏微分与链式法则
  2. windows 操作系统问题的解决
  3. Python debug —— 逻辑错误(三)
  4. python 干什么工作具有明显优势-为什么这么多人学Python?Python在就业上有什么优势?...
  5. php和python-php跟python
  6. python是什么意思中文、好学吗-爬虫Python入门好学吗?学什么?
  7. python网课推荐-python网课什么平台好
  8. python学习-要学 Python 需要怎样的基础?
  9. python编程入门-Python 基础教程
  10. wincc和matlab通信,Matlab与WinCC之间的数据通信.doc